  186         CSR_WRITE_1(sc, reg, CSR_READ_1(sc, reg) & ~(x))
  187 
  188 
  189 #define MII_SET(x)              STE_SETBIT1(sc, STE_PHYCTL, x)
  190 #define MII_CLR(x)              STE_CLRBIT1(sc, STE_PHYCTL, x) 
  191 
  192 /*
  193  * Sync the PHYs by setting data bit and strobing the clock 32 times.
  194  */
  195 static void
  196 ste_mii_sync(sc)
  197         struct ste_softc                *sc;
  198 {
  199         register int            i;
  200 
  201         MII_SET(STE_PHYCTL_MDIR|STE_PHYCTL_MDATA);
  202 
  203         for (i = 0; i < 32; i++) {
  204                 MII_SET(STE_PHYCTL_MCLK);
  205                 DELAY(1);
  206                 MII_CLR(STE_PHYCTL_MCLK);
  207                 DELAY(1);
  208         }
  209 
  210         return;
  211 }
  212 
  213 /*
  214  * Clock a series of bits through the MII.
  215  */
  216 static void
  217 ste_mii_send(sc, bits, cnt)
  218         struct ste_softc                *sc;
  219         u_int32_t               bits;
  220         int                     cnt;
  221 {
  222         int                     i;
  223 
  224         MII_CLR(STE_PHYCTL_MCLK);
  225 
  226         for (i = (0x1 << (cnt - 1)); i; i >>= 1) {
  227                 if (bits & i) {
  228                         MII_SET(STE_PHYCTL_MDATA);
  229                 } else {
  230                         MII_CLR(STE_PHYCTL_MDATA);
  231                 }
  232                 DELAY(1);
  233                 MII_CLR(STE_PHYCTL_MCLK);
  234                 DELAY(1);
  235                 MII_SET(STE_PHYCTL_MCLK);
  236         }
  237 }
  238 
  239 /*
  240  * Read an PHY register through the MII.
  241  */
  242 static int
  243 ste_mii_readreg(sc, frame)
  244         struct ste_softc                *sc;
  245         struct ste_mii_frame    *frame;
  246         
  247 {
  248         int                     i, ack;
  249 
  250         STE_LOCK(sc);
  251 
  252         /*
  253          * Set up frame for RX.
  254          */
  255         frame->mii_stdelim = STE_MII_STARTDELIM;
  256         frame->mii_opcode = STE_MII_READOP;
  257         frame->mii_turnaround = 0;
  258         frame->mii_data = 0;
  259         
  260         CSR_WRITE_2(sc, STE_PHYCTL, 0);
  261         /*
  262          * Turn on data xmit.
  263          */
  264         MII_SET(STE_PHYCTL_MDIR);
  265 
  266         ste_mii_sync(sc);
  267 
  268         /*
  269          * Send command/address info.
  270          */
  271         ste_mii_send(sc, frame->mii_stdelim, 2);
  272         ste_mii_send(sc, frame->mii_opcode, 2);
  273         ste_mii_send(sc, frame->mii_phyaddr, 5);
  274         ste_mii_send(sc, frame->mii_regaddr, 5);
  275 
  276         /* Turn off xmit. */
  277         MII_CLR(STE_PHYCTL_MDIR);
  278 
  279         /* Idle bit */
  280         MII_CLR((STE_PHYCTL_MCLK|STE_PHYCTL_MDATA));
  281         DELAY(1);
  282         MII_SET(STE_PHYCTL_MCLK);
  283         DELAY(1);
  284 
  285         /* Check for ack */
  286         MII_CLR(STE_PHYCTL_MCLK);
  287         DELAY(1);
  288         ack = CSR_READ_2(sc, STE_PHYCTL) & STE_PHYCTL_MDATA;
  289         MII_SET(STE_PHYCTL_MCLK);
  290         DELAY(1);
  291 
  292         /*
  293          * Now try reading data bits. If the ack failed, we still
  294          * need to clock through 16 cycles to keep the PHY(s) in sync.
  295          */
  296         if (ack) {
  297                 for(i = 0; i < 16; i++) {
  298                         MII_CLR(STE_PHYCTL_MCLK);
  299                         DELAY(1);
  300                         MII_SET(STE_PHYCTL_MCLK);
  301                         DELAY(1);
  302                 }
  303                 goto fail;
  304         }
  305 
  306         for (i = 0x8000; i; i >>= 1) {
  307                 MII_CLR(STE_PHYCTL_MCLK);
  308                 DELAY(1);
  309                 if (!ack) {
  310                         if (CSR_READ_2(sc, STE_PHYCTL) & STE_PHYCTL_MDATA)
  311                                 frame->mii_data |= i;
  312                         DELAY(1);
  313                 }
  314                 MII_SET(STE_PHYCTL_MCLK);
  315                 DELAY(1);
  316         }
  317 
  318 fail:
  319 
  320         MII_CLR(STE_PHYCTL_MCLK);
  321         DELAY(1);
  322         MII_SET(STE_PHYCTL_MCLK);
  323         DELAY(1);
  324 
  325         STE_UNLOCK(sc);
  326 
  327         if (ack)
  328                 return(1);
  329         return(0);
  330 }
